Hi team,

Before I hand off the 3.2 release, please note the humidity sensor drift reported on Verdana controllers in the Elmbrook trial site. Drift exceeds 4% after roughly ten days of continuous operation; firmware 3.2.1 adds an automatic recalibration cycle every 72 hours. Support should advise growers to install 3.2.1 and trigger a manual recalibration once. The hotfix bundle must be verified before distribution, so I'm including the signing key used for the 3.2.1 packages below.

release key, fahof-yagap: bky3_m5d

Step 4: Update payroll export handling. As of Ledgerline 3.2, payroll exports use the new column-delimited format instead of fixed-width records. Plugin authors must set PAYROLL_EXPORT_FORMAT=v2 in their plugin's .env file and regenerate any cached export templates. The export signing secret must also be rotated for the new format. Add the following line to your .env file now.

env line for yahaf-kageg: VAULT_KEY5=978f5

## Break-Glass Access — Gatepulse Turnstile Counter

This page covers emergency access to the Gatepulse counter service at Ferrow Park stadium. Break-glass is for match-day incidents only: counter drift above 2%, stalled gate telemetry, or a frozen capacity dashboard. As release manager, confirm with the venue duty officer before proceeding, then open the sealed access record in the ops vault and log the time. Every break-glass use triggers an automatic audit review within 24 hours. To activate the emergency session, enter the passphrase below.

unlock words, fawig-bagef: olidor-holir-istox-holath-tamys-quenion-giliel

CI Note: ScrubLens EXIF Pipeline Failures

Reviewer guidance: the metadata-strip stage now fails closed when it encounters an unrecognized EXIF tag, rather than passing the image through untouched. This changed in the Halverton refactor, so older fixture images with vendor-specific tags will break the suite. Please verify the updated fixtures were regenerated, and confirm the CI run matches the trace token recorded below.

session token of kajop-yahog = htk9_f2a6c0eaf